Summary

Restoring the Iron Duke is a project from Great Yarmouth Preservation Trust, in partnership with Zak’s and we need the local community to be part of it!

Detailed description

The focus is to create a drought-tolerant, eye catching outdoor scheme which will reflect the scenery of the North Denes dunes, and add to the experience for those enjoying the revived Iron Duke’s outside space.

Whatever your level of gardening experience, whatever your age or ability, we’d love to hear from you.

Gardening is a great way to start getting outdoors more, getting more active, meeting new people, and learning and sharing skills. It can also open doors to careers with the local authority’s parks and open spaces service, in retail, self-employment, and the environmental sector.

 

Set to open in early Autumn 2026, the Iron Duke aims to bring community cohesion, community pride, and community spirit to Great Yarmouth, giving all ages and residents somewhere to meet, eat, drink, relax, and create and celebrate friendships; why not volunteer for our gardening team, and be part of building community in Great Yarmouth from the very beginning.

About Cultural Connections Volunteering

Cultural Connections is a NEW project promoting volunteering in the arts, heritage and cultural sector. We've just added a few events and activities but there are plenty more to come!!!

It's an easy and fun way to get into volunteering for residents of Great Yarmouth and East Suffolk. You can volunteer at exciting arts, heritage and cultural events and activities, including festivals. Volunteer as little or as much as you like and choose the kind of volunteering that works for you, including online volunteering . If you’ve never volunteered before, or you think it might be difficult for you, we’ll support you every step of the way. You'll meet new people, learn new skills, build confidence, and even earn rewards.
